All Seasons

Season 1

  • S01E01 A Touch of Class

    • September 19, 1975
    • BBC Two

    A confidence trickster posing as a nobleman fools Basil, who is trying to upgrade the hotel's clientele.

  • S01E02 The Builders

    • September 26, 1975
    • BBC Two

    When Basil's cut-rate builders botch a job, he tries to lay the blame on Sybil's preferred firm.

  • S01E03 The Wedding Party

    • October 3, 1975
    • BBC Two

    Basil mounts a crusade against immoral behavior in the hotel while trying to dodge an amorous French woman.

  • S01E04 The Hotel Inspectors

    • October 10, 1975
    • BBC Two

    With hotel inspectors in the area, a paranoid Basil has trouble identifying them.

  • S01E05 Gourmet Night

    • October 17, 1975
    • BBC Two

    The Fawltys introduce a high-class gourmet night that becomes a comedy of errors.

  • S01E06 The Germans

    • October 24, 1975
    • BBC Two

    Basil receives a blow to the head and proceeds to offend a group of German guests at the hotel.

Season 2

  • S02E01 Communication Problems

    • February 19, 1979
    • BBC Two

    A hearing-impaired woman complains that money has been stolen while Basil tries to hide his racetrack winnings from Sybil.

  • S02E02 The Psychiatrist

    • February 26, 1979
    • BBC Two

    Basil is on high alert when a psychiatrist and his wife stay at the hotel.

  • S02E03 Waldorf Salad

    • March 5, 1979
    • BBC Two

    An obnoxious American guest makes trouble for Basil.

  • S02E04 The Kipper and the Corpse

    • March 12, 1979
    • BBC Two

    After a guest dies during the night, Basil tries to hide the body until the undertakers arrive.

  • S02E05 The Anniversary

    • March 26, 1979
    • BBC Two

    Polly must play the role of Sybil when Sybil leaves Basil just before an anniversary party.

  • S02E06 Basil the Rat

    • October 25, 1979
    • BBC Two

    After a health inspector finds fault with the kitchen, the staff must bring it up to code while Manuel's rat is on the loose.
